    They didn't say global warming is exaggerated. Only that they do not agree to cuts from a 1990 baseline, and instead are using a 2005 baseline, which results in a small emissions increase rather than a decrease. Japan's population is in long term decline so they will be able to reduce emissions. However, with the Fukushima plant disaster, nuclear is in decline, and they are having trouble meeting their long term emissions reduction commitments.
